About

N. Six is a scholar working on Rheumatology, Oral Surgery and Molecular Biology. According to data from OpenAlex, N. Six has authored 9 papers receiving a total of 374 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Rheumatology, 7 papers in Oral Surgery and 4 papers in Molecular Biology. Recurrent topics in N. Six’s work include Endodontics and Root Canal Treatments (7 papers), Bone and Dental Protein Studies (6 papers) and dental development and anomalies (3 papers). N. Six is often cited by papers focused on Endodontics and Root Canal Treatments (7 papers), Bone and Dental Protein Studies (6 papers) and dental development and anomalies (3 papers). N. Six collaborates with scholars based in United States, France and Thailand. N. Six's co-authors include Michel Goldberg, Jean‐Jacques Lasfargues, Erdjan Salih, Franck Decup, Catherine Chaussain, Pamela DenBesten, L. Stanislawski, D. Septier, Arthur Veis and Marcel Goldberg and has published in prestigious journals such as Immunological Reviews, Journal of Dental Research and Journal of Dentistry.
